Section 7-90-707 - [See note] Commercial registered agent

- (1) A registered agent may become listed as a commercial registered agent by delivering a commercial registered agent listing statement to the secretary of state for filing pursuant to part 3 of this article. The statement must include the registered agent name and registered agent address of the registered agent and the e-mail address of the registered agent that will be used to receive notifications from the secretary of state.
- (2) The statement must be accompanied by a list of the entities represented by the registered agent at the time the statement is filed. If the registered agent is appointed as an agent for a trademark registrant who is an individual who is not a resident of this state, the registered agent shall identify the statement of trademark registration to the satisfaction of the secretary of state.
- (3) A commercial registered agent listing statement must not state a delayed effective date.
L. 2012: Entire section added, (SB 12-123), ch. 171, p. 612, § 6, effective (see editor's note).
Section 10 of chapter 171, Session Laws of Colorado 2012, provides that the act adding this section is effective ninety days following certification in writing by the secretary of state to the revisor of statutes that the secretary of state has implemented the necessary computer system changes to implement this section. As of publication date, the revisor of statutes had not received certification from the secretary of state.
